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PBSDENV - Retroactive Pension Insurance
Message number: 222
Message text: Enter return amount and return date together only

- Enter return amount and return date together only ?The SAP error message HRPBSDENV222, which states "Enter return amount and return date together only," typically occurs in the context of payroll processing or benefits administration within the SAP Human Capital Management (HCM) module. This error indicates that the system expects both the return amount and the return date to be entered simultaneously, but one or both of these fields are missing or incorrectly filled.
Cause:
- Incomplete Data Entry: The user may have entered a return amount without specifying a return date, or vice versa.
- Validation Rules: The system has validation rules that require both fields to be filled out together to ensure data integrity and accurate processing.
-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ings in the SAP system that enforce this requirement, which could be specific to the organization’s payroll or benefits setup.
Solution:
- Check Data Entry: Ensure that both the return amount and return date fields are filled out correctly. If you are entering a return amount, make sure to also specify the corresponding return date.
- Review Input Fields: Double-check that you are in the correct input fields and that you are not overlooking any required fields.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ation or user manuals related to the specific transaction or process you are working on for any additional requirements or guidelines.
- System Configuration: If you believe the error is due to a configuration issue, consult with your SAP HCM administrator or technical team to review the settings related to payroll or benefits processing.
- Testing: If you are in a testing environment, try to replicate the issue with different data inputs to see if the error persists.
